Abstract
An aptamer microarray was directly fabricated on a MALDI target plate for high-throughput insulin detection. High sensitivities were observed both in standard solutions (5 ng mL(-1), 0.86 nM) and serum sample (20 ng mL(-1), 3.4 nM). This method shows great promise in the field of biomarker detection.
